2018-01-28 18:40:49 +02:00
|
|
|
|
<?php
|
|
|
|
|
session_start();
|
2020-07-05 20:15:45 +03:00
|
|
|
|
include_once 'config.php';
|
2020-07-05 19:43:15 +03:00
|
|
|
|
|
2020-07-03 19:19:18 +03:00
|
|
|
|
$login = urldecode($_SERVER['QUERY_STRING']) ?? '';
|
|
|
|
|
$user = new User($login);
|
2020-07-06 00:16:22 +03:00
|
|
|
|
$presentsModel = new PresentsModel($user->id);
|
|
|
|
|
$presentsList = $presentsModel->getAllPresents();
|
2020-07-06 08:56:25 +03:00
|
|
|
|
$user->watcher_id = $_SESSION['uid'] ?? null;
|
2020-07-03 16:23:08 +03:00
|
|
|
|
if (empty($user->id)): ?>
|
2020-06-23 08:11:07 +03:00
|
|
|
|
<!doctype html>
|
|
|
|
|
<html lang="ru">
|
2019-01-16 03:22:09 +02:00
|
|
|
|
<head>
|
|
|
|
|
<meta charset="utf-8">
|
2019-01-28 19:56:21 +02:00
|
|
|
|
<title>Ошибка</title>
|
|
|
|
|
</head>
|
2018-01-29 18:18:56 +02:00
|
|
|
|
<body style="color: #666; background-color: #d5d5d5; text-align: center; font-family: Consolas,monospace;">
|
2020-07-05 10:12:48 +03:00
|
|
|
|
Ошибка: персонаж <em><?= $login ?></em> не найден...
|
2018-01-29 18:18:56 +02:00
|
|
|
|
<p><a style="color: #99f" href="javascript:window.history.go(-1);">←назад</a></p>
|
2018-01-28 18:40:49 +02:00
|
|
|
|
</body>
|
|
|
|
|
</html>
|
2020-06-23 08:11:07 +03:00
|
|
|
|
<?php exit(); endif; ?>
|
2018-01-28 18:40:49 +02:00
|
|
|
|
|
2020-06-23 08:11:07 +03:00
|
|
|
|
<html lang="ru">
|
2018-01-28 18:40:49 +02:00
|
|
|
|
<head>
|
2020-07-03 16:23:08 +03:00
|
|
|
|
<title>Информация о <?= $user->login ?></title>
|
2018-01-29 18:18:56 +02:00
|
|
|
|
<meta charset=UTF-8"/>
|
|
|
|
|
<link href="css/main.css" rel="stylesheet">
|
2018-01-28 18:40:49 +02:00
|
|
|
|
</head>
|
2020-07-03 16:52:19 +03:00
|
|
|
|
<body>
|
2020-07-05 19:44:41 +03:00
|
|
|
|
<?php
|
2020-07-06 00:16:22 +03:00
|
|
|
|
|
2020-07-05 19:43:15 +03:00
|
|
|
|
try {
|
|
|
|
|
$user->showUserInfo();
|
2020-07-05 19:54:57 +03:00
|
|
|
|
} catch (Exception $e_showUserInfo) {
|
|
|
|
|
echo "<div class='debug'>Ошибка генератора showUserInfo() в User.php: {$e_showUserInfo}</div>";
|
2020-07-03 17:14:08 +03:00
|
|
|
|
}
|
2020-07-05 19:43:15 +03:00
|
|
|
|
|
|
|
|
|
include_once 'views/presents-list.php';
|
2018-01-28 18:40:49 +02:00
|
|
|
|
?>
|
2018-01-29 18:18:56 +02:00
|
|
|
|
<script src="js/jquery-1.7.2.min.js"></script>
|
|
|
|
|
<script src="js/showthing.js"></script>
|
|
|
|
|
<script>
|
|
|
|
|
$(function () {
|
|
|
|
|
$(".tooltip").tipTip({maxWidth: "auto", edgeOffset: 0, fadeIn: 300, fadeOut: 500});
|
|
|
|
|
});
|
|
|
|
|
</script>
|
2018-01-28 18:40:49 +02:00
|
|
|
|
</body>
|
|
|
|
|
</html>
|